Hajia Adiza Baba Issah Installed as Wangara Benkadi Queenmother of Ghana

On Friday, 28th November 2025, history was made at the Kintampo Wangara Palace when Hajia Adiza Baba Issah was officially approved and installed as the new Wangara Benkadi Queenmother of Ghana. The colourful and culturally rich ceremony took place during the Benkadi Kurubi Festival 2025, a revered festival of the Wangara people that celebrates unity, peace, and heritage.

The installation was performed by the Overlord of the Wangara People in Ghana, His Royal Majesty Amb. Nana Yussif Coulibaly Fanyinamah III, in the presence of traditional authorities, Islamic leaders, queenmothers, youth groups, women’s associations, and invited dignitaries from across the country. The event marked a significant milestone in the leadership history of the Wangara people, as Hajia Adiza Baba Issah formally assumed her role as a key custodian of culture, peace, and women’s leadership.

In his address, HRM Amb. Nana Yussif Coulibaly Fanyinamah III described the installation as timely and strategic, noting that Hajia Adiza Baba Issah’s background in leadership, education, and community service makes her well suited to champion the ideals of Benkadi, which emphasize peacebuilding, unity, and social cohesion among the Wangara people and the wider Ghanaian society.

Hajia Adiza Baba Issah brings to the throne an impressive blend of academic excellence and practical leadership experience. She holds a Master of Business Administration (MBA) in Supply Chain Management, a Degree in Entrepreneurship, and a Diploma in Marketing, credentials that reflect her strong grounding in management, innovation, and strategic planning.

Professionally, she serves as Deputy Director of Muslim Family Counselling Services, where she contributes to strengthening family systems and promoting social harmony. She is also a Member of the Governing Board of the National Commission on Culture (NCC), having been sworn in to help advance Ghana’s cultural preservation agenda through her experience and advocacy.

Her influence extends to national and international peacebuilding platforms. She is the National Head of Islamic Queen Mothers under the United Nations Peace Ambassadors Foundation (UN-PAF), where she plays a leading role in promoting peace, dialogue, and women’s empowerment. Additionally, she serves as an Ex-officio Member of the Federation of Muslim Women’s Associations in Ghana (FOMWAG) and the Second Vice President of the Ghana Muslim Ladies Association (GMLA), positions through which she continues to champion the rights, welfare, and leadership of Muslim women.

Beyond her advocacy and traditional responsibilities, Hajia Adiza Baba Issah is also a Part-Time Lecturer at Accra Technical University, contributing to academic development and mentoring the next generation of professionals.

In her acceptance speech, the newly installed Queenmother expressed gratitude to the Overlord of the Wangara People, the traditional council, and all stakeholders for the confidence reposed in her. She pledged to use her position to promote peace, strengthen cultural values, empower women and youth, and support development initiatives within the Wangara communities and beyond.

The installation of Hajia Adiza Baba Issah as Wangara Benkadi Queenmother of Ghana is widely seen as a powerful symbol of the growing role of educated and accomplished women in traditional leadership, reinforcing the bridge between culture, development, and modern governance.
